Artist information:David Goldblatt was born in Randfontein in 1930 after his parents moved to South Africa in 1893, who sought refuge in South Africa, away from the persecution of Jewish people in Lithuania. Goldblatt received a degree in commerce from the University of Witwatersrand. Goldblatt is known for his documentary photographs during apartheid. After apartheid ended in 1994 and before his death in 2018, Goldblatt photographed South African landscapes.
